Was there today July 20th 2017 at about 1pm. Long line , about 40 people in front of me, but the line moved quickly. Total time from getting into line to exiting was under an hour. If you have everything ready it goes great. I'd recommend if you've never done a passport before to go to a service Canada centre where the staff will help with the paperwork then you'll just move smoothly through the passport office or just send the documents through the service Canada centre.
